Ovaj wikiHow vas uči kako registrirati DLL datoteku koja stvara putanju od datoteke do registra Windows. Registracija DLL datoteke može riješiti probleme pri pokretanju nekih programa. Međutim, većina DLL datoteka ne podržava registraciju ili su već registrirane. Imajte na umu da ne možete registrirati ugrađene DLL datoteke na Windows računaru jer su važne za rad Windows-a. Osim toga, ažuriranja iz Windowsa mogu popraviti i zastarjele ili neispravne DLL datoteke.
Korak
Metoda 1 od 2: Registriranje jedne DLL datoteke
Korak 1. Shvatite kako ova metoda funkcionira
Za registraciju datoteke možete koristiti kombinaciju naredbe "regsvr" i imena DLL datoteke ako datoteka podržava naredbu za izvoz "Registriraj poslužitelj". Ova procedura stvara put od Windows registra do DLL datoteke tako da procesi operativnog sistema mogu lakše pronaći i koristiti DLL datoteku.
Obično ćete morati slijediti ovu metodu za registraciju DLL datoteka iz programa nezavisnih proizvođača koji moraju biti direktno upareni sa izvorima na nivou sistema (npr. Command Prompt)
Korak 2. Identificirajte značenje ili namjeru poruke o grešci "ulazne tačke"
Ako je već registrirana, DLL datoteka ne podržava naredbu za izvoz “Register Server” ili kôd ne dopušta povezivanje datoteke s Windows registrom. Primit ćete poruku o grešci "Modul [naziv DLL datoteke] je učitan, ali ulazna točka DllRegisterServer nije pronađena". Ako se pojavi ovakva poruka, DLL datoteka se ne može registrirati.
Poruka o grešci "ulazna točka" sama po sebi nije problem, već oblik potvrde jer kada se poruka pojavi, DLL datoteku koju imate ne morate registrirati
Korak 3. Pronađite DLL datoteku koju želite registrirati
Idite u mapu u kojoj je pohranjena DLL datoteka koju je potrebno registrirati. Nakon što pronađete datoteku, možete prijeći na sljedeći korak.
Na primjer, ako ste već instalirali program s DLL datotekom koju je potrebno registrirati, otvorite instalacijsku mapu programa (npr. "C: / Program Files [naziv programa]")
Korak 4. Otvorite prozor svojstava DLL datoteke
Desnom tipkom miša kliknite datoteku, a zatim kliknite Nekretnine ”U padajućem meniju. Nakon toga će se otvoriti skočni prozor.
Korak 5. Zapišite naziv DLL datoteke
U koloni pri vrhu prozora „Svojstva“možete vidjeti puno ime datoteke. Ovo ime morat ćete unijeti kasnije.
Budući da većina DLL datoteka ima imena koja se teško pamte, dobra je ideja da prozor „Svojstva“ostane otvoren u ovom trenutku. Na taj način kasnije možete kopirati ime
Korak 6. Kopirajte adresu DLL datoteke
Kliknite i povucite kursor preko niza teksta desno od naslova "Lokacija", a zatim pritisnite prečicu Ctrl+C da kopirate adresu direktorija DLL datoteke.
Korak 7. Otvorite meni “Start”
Kliknite Windows logotip u donjem lijevom kutu ekrana.
Korak 8. Pronađite program Command Prompt
Upišite naredbeni redak u traku za pretraživanje menija “Start”. Ikona naredbenog retka pojavit će se pri vrhu prozora.
Korak 9. Otvorite komandnu liniju u režimu administratora
Da biste mu pristupili:
-
Desni klik
"Naredbeni redak".
- Kliknite na " Pokreni kao administrator ”.
- Odaberite " Da ”Kada se to od vas zatraži.
Korak 10. Prebacite se na direktorij DLL datoteka
Upišite cd i umetnite razmak, pomoću prečaca Ctrl+V zalijepite adresu direktorija DLL datoteke, a zatim pritisnite Enter.
-
Na primjer, ako se DLL datoteka nalazi u mapi "SysWOW64" u zadanoj mapi "Windows", unesite sljedeću naredbu:
cd C: / Windows / SysWOW64
Korak 11. Upišite naredbu "regsvr" i naziv DLL datoteke
Unesite regsvr32 i umetnite razmak, zatim upišite naziv DLL datoteke (zajedno s nastavkom “.dll”) i pritisnite Enter. Ako se DLL datoteka može registrirati, prikazat će se poruka s potvrdom.
-
Na primjer, ako je naziv datoteke "usbperf.dll", unesena naredba će izgledati ovako:
regsvr32 usbperf.dll
- Da biste u ovom trenutku kopirali naziv DLL datoteke, ponovno otvorite mapu u kojoj je datoteka spremljena (pojavit će se prozor “Svojstva”), označite ime u tekstualnom polju i pritisnite prečicu Ctrl+C. Naziv datoteke možete zalijepiti u prozor naredbenog retka pritiskom na Ctrl+V.
- Ako je DLL datoteka registrirana ili se ne može registrirati, umjesto poruke potvrde vidjet ćete poruku o grešci "ulazna točka".
Korak 12. Pokušajte odjaviti DLL datoteku i ponovno je registrirati
Ako dobijete poruku o pogrešci osim "ulazne točke" prilikom unosa naredbe "regsvr", možda ćete morati odjaviti datoteku prije nego što je možete registrirati:
- Upišite regsvr32 /u nama.dll i pritisnite Enter. Obavezno zamijenite "name" imenom DLL datoteke.
- Upišite regsvr32 nama.dll i pritisnite Enter, a ne zaboravite zamijeniti "name" imenom DLL datoteke.
Metoda 2 od 2: Ponovna registracija svih DLL datoteka
Korak 1. Shvatite kako ova metoda funkcionira
Kreiranjem liste DLL datoteka na računaru i pokretanjem liste kao BAT datoteke, možete automatski registrovati sve DLL datoteke na svom računaru. Ovaj postupak je optimalan izbor ako nemate posebne DLL datoteke koje je potrebno registrirati.
Korak 2. Otvorite meni “Start”
Kliknite Windows logotip u donjem lijevom kutu ekrana.
Korak 3. Pronađite program Command Prompt
Upišite naredbeni redak u traku za pretraživanje menija “Start”. Možete vidjeti ikonu programa Command Prompt na vrhu prozora menija.
Korak 4. Otvorite komandnu liniju u režimu administratora
Da biste mu pristupili:
-
Desni klik
"Naredbeni redak".
- Kliknite na " Pokreni kao administrator ”.
- Odaberite " Da ”Kada se to od vas zatraži.
Korak 5. Prebacite se na Windows direktorij
Upišite cd c: / Windows i pritisnite Enter. Ova naredba govori naredbenom retku da izvrši sljedeću naredbu unutar mape “Windows”.
Korak 6. Navedite DLL datoteke
Upišite dir *.dll /s /b> C: / regdll.bat u prozor naredbenog retka, a zatim pritisnite Enter. Nakon toga, naredbeni redak može stvoriti datoteku koja uključuje lokaciju i naziv svake DLL datoteke u Windows direktoriju.
Korak 7. Zatvorite prozor naredbenog retka
Kada vidite red teksta "c: / Windows>" ispod unete naredbe, možete zatvoriti prozor naredbenog retka i preći na sljedeći korak.
Korak 8. Posjetite direktorij s popisom datoteka
Spisak DLL datoteka možete pronaći u File Exploreru:
-
otvoren File Explorer
(ili pritisnite prečicu Win+E).
- Kliknite na " Ovaj PC ”Na lijevoj strani prozora.
- Dvaput kliknite na čvrsti disk računara” OS (C:) ”.
- Prevlačite (ako je potrebno) dok ne vidite datoteku "regdll".
Korak 9. Kopirajte datoteke na radnu površinu
Da biste spremili promjene, morate spremiti kopiju datoteke "regdll" na radnu površinu:
- Kliknite datoteku jednom da biste je odabrali.
- Pritisnite Ctrl+C.
- Kliknite na radnu površinu.
- Pritisnite Ctrl+V.
Korak 10. Otvorite listu datoteka u Notepadu
Jednom kliknite datoteku na radnoj površini da biste je odabrali, a zatim slijedite ove korake:
- Desnom tipkom miša kliknite datoteku "regdll".
- Kliknite na " Uredi ”U padajućem meniju.
Korak 11. Izbrišite nepotreban direktorij ili lokaciju DLL datoteke
Iako je izborni, ovaj korak pomaže smanjiti vrijeme potrebno za registraciju DLL datoteka. Možete izbrisati redove teksta koji sadrže sljedeće direktorije ili lokacije:
- C: / Windows / WinSXS - Donja četvrtina dokumenta obično sadrži ove redove.
- C: / Windows / Temp - ovu liniju možete pronaći blizu segmenta koji sadrži liniju "WinSXS".
- C: / Windows / $ patchcache $ - Ovu liniju je teže pronaći. Međutim, pretraživanje možete izvršiti pritiskom na prečicu Ctrl+F, upisivanjem $ patchcache $ i klikom na “ Pronađi sljedeće ”.
Korak 12. Dodajte naredbu "regsvr" u svaki red teksta
Možete ih dodati pomoću Notepad-ove ugrađene funkcije "Pronađi i zamijeni":
- Kliknite na " Uredi ”.
- Kliknite na " Zamijeni… ”U padajućem meniju.
- Upišite "c: \" u polje "Pronađi šta".
- Upišite "Regsvr32.exe /s c: \" u polje "Zamijeni sa".
- Kliknite na " Zamijeni sve ”.
- Zatvorite prozor.
Korak 13. Sačuvajte promjene i zatvorite prozor Notepad
Pritisnite Ctrl+S da biste spremili promjene, a zatim kliknite “ X ”U gornjem desnom uglu prozora Notepada da biste ga zatvorili. U ovom trenutku, spremni ste za pokretanje datoteke "regdll.bat".
Korak 14. Pokrenite datoteku
Desnom tipkom miša kliknite datoteku "regdll.bat", kliknite " Pokreni kao administrator i odaberite " Da ”Kada se od vas zatraži da pokrenete datoteku u naredbenoj liniji. Nakon toga, naredbeni redak će početi registrirati svaku dostupnu DLL datoteku. Ovaj proces može potrajati dugo pa provjerite je li računar uključen i uključen u proces.
Korak 15. Zatvorite naredbenu liniju
Nakon što je proces dovršen, možete zatvoriti prozor naredbenog retka. DLL datoteke na računaru su sada registrovane.